Item Details
This 1960 Gretsch Double Anniversary is all original with the exception of the switch tips. It features a lovely Sunburst finish on the maple body. The body is outlined with white binding that has faded to a buttery cream color. The neck is maple and the rosewood fretboard has aged well and is easy to navigate. The tuners, bridge, nut and pickups are all original, and they don't show any sign of giving out any time soon. The neck has been sanded, which is very comfortable. Lets talk about these Hi'LoTron single coil pickups for a minute. Sure it's not as famous as the FilterTron or Dynasonic single coils, but if you are looking for clarity and warmth combined with the tone that only comes from a properly aged pickup than this is for you! The original 'G logo' has faded off over the years but the important thing is that the magnets are still strong and the windings are completely intact, just as they were in 1960. Lay into it with a slide and you'll see what we're talking about. The hard shell case is not the original, but it is period correct and fits the guitar very well. Serial number 37553.
Overall Condition
This 1960 Gretsch Double Anniversary is in very good condition. There are normal playing marks on the top and back, but nothing you wouldn't expect from a guitar this age. The binding has faded from white to a nice cream color. The Sunburst finish is in great shape. The frets were probably leveled at some point, but they're in great condition and have plenty of life left on them. There is some buzzing on the high E string, and we think this guitar would benefit from having a neck reset. We've gone ahead and priced this guitar to sell accordingly. Specs
1960 Gretsch Double Anniversary
Sunburst
Maple Hollow Body
Maple Neck
Rosewood Fretboard
Pearl Thumbnail Inlays
Gretsch Space Control Roller Bridge
Scale Length 24.5"
